Some people's first reaction when an appliance stops working is to try and fix it on their own. This is a big mistake! Modern technology has led to today's appliances being more complicated than ever before. Long gone are the days where everyone is capable of fixing their appliances without any help. Attempting to fix an appliance is likely to result in the appliance breaking beyond repair. Sadly, this is not the worst thing that can happen. Trying to fix an appliance without the right level of skill and experience can lead to injury or even death. To avoid these serious hazards, it is best to call a professional repair service.

It can be hard to know what to look for when choosing a repair service. Some people will choose the first name they find or go with a company that a friend has used. This is not the best way to find the right service for you. Instead, it is important to look for a company with a good reputation. It is also essential to make sure the company you are considering has experience in fixing your type of appliance specifically. A company might be great at repairing a certain type of appliance. This is useless if it isn't the type you have! Asking careful questions can help you to make the right choice the first time.

If you find a company you think might be suitable to repair your appliance it is important to make sure their fees are reasonable. Some people choose the cheapest company without considering any other factors. This is a mistake. Cheap companies may be cheap for a reason. This reason is often a lack of skill or experience. Instead of simply choosing the cheapest service automatically it is more sensible to compare a range of prices from a range of companies. This will give you an idea as to a reasonable rate to pay for an appropriately skilled and experienced repair service.

Once you have found a company with the right level of skill and experience to fix your appliance it is crucial to make sure you have a thorough understanding of the repair process. Will the company issue you a quote before starting the work? Will the repair be carried out in your home? Will you have a long waiting period before the work is ready? Are there any guarantees on the work that is carried out? By taking the time to find out the specific repair process for the company you are considering you will avoid any unwanted surprises further down the line.
